#243b49 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#243b49 is composed of 14.1% red, 23.1%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.7% cyan, 19.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 202.7 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 21.4%. #243b49 color hex could be obtained by blending #487692 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#243b49 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#243b49 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#243b49 has RGB values of R:36, G:59,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 2374473.

Shades and Tints of #243b49
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040607 is the darkest color, while #f9fb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#243b49
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353738 is the less saturated color, while #02436b is the most saturated one.
